I like working out first thing in the morning. In my cardio-only days I never ate first, but since I've started Stronglifts I found out that I can't lift with an empty stomach, so I eat something with carbs and fiber.0

I eat only when I know I'm going to do a lot of weight training.
Otherwise, get up between 5:30-6 a.m. and get to it. I used to eat a banana before every morning workout, but I found that I didn't need it, especially if I was only doing cardio. Just do what your body says you should do. If you're dragging during a workout, I think that's a sign that you should eat beforehand.0 -
